Warning Signs You Need Frozen Pipe Water Removal

Don’t ignore these warning sign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Our team is here to help you identify and address these issues before they become major problems.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show moisture buildup or mold growth.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s time to call our team for a professional assessment.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ings

Water stains can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ice discoloration or water spots on your walls or ceilings, don’t hesitate to contact us.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or structural issues.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an to restore your floors to their original condition.

Increased Energy Bills

Rising energy bills can be a sign of hidden water damage or insulation issues. Our team will help you identify the cause and provide a solution to get your energy bills back under control.

Visible Water Damage

If you notice visible signs of water damage, such as water pooling or water spots, it’s essential to act quickly. Our team will respond quickly to reduce damage and get your home back to normal.

Leaks or Water Spots Under Sinks

Leaks or water spots under sinks can show hidden water damage or pipe issues.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an to repair or replace affected pipes.

Frozen Pipe Water Removal Cost in Palm Harbor, FL

The cost of frozen pipe water removal var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Palm Harbor, FL.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the scope of the job.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, water volume, and equipment needed
Drying and dehumidification $500 – $1,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ed, and duration of drying process
Sanitizing and disinfecting $200 – $500 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and level of sanitizing required
Final inspection and cleanup $100 – $300 Size of affected area, level of cleanup required, and equipment needed
Hidden water damage detection $200 – $500 Size of affected area, equipment needed, and level of detection required

Common Questions About Frozen Pipe Water Removal

Q: What causes frozen pipes to burst?

A: Frozen pipes can burst due to the expansion of water as it freezes, causing the pipe to rupture.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an to repair or replace affected pipes.

Q: Will my insurance cover frozen pipe water damage?

A: Yes, many insurance policies cover frozen pipe water damage.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process and 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.

Q: How long does it take to dry a property after frozen pipe water removal?

A: The drying process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the equipment used. Our team will work closely with you to ensure your home is restored to its original condition.
